public static class CreateJavaDownloadReportDetails.Builder extends Object
Constructor and Description |
---|
Builder() |
public CreateJavaDownloadReportDetails.Builder compartmentId(String compartmentId)
The compartment OCID here should be the tenancy OCID.
compartmentId
- the value to setpublic CreateJavaDownloadReportDetails.Builder timeStart(Date timeStart)
The start time from when download records have to be included (formatted according to RFC3339).
timeStart
- the value to setpublic CreateJavaDownloadReportDetails.Builder timeEnd(Date timeEnd)
The end time until when the download records have to be included (formatted according to RFC3339).
timeEnd
- the value to setpublic CreateJavaDownloadReportDetails.Builder sortBy(JavaDownloadRecordSortBy sortBy)
The property to be used for sorting the reports.
sortBy
- the value to setpublic CreateJavaDownloadReportDetails.Builder sortOrder(SortOrder sortOrder)
The sort order for the reports.
sortOrder
- the value to setpublic CreateJavaDownloadReportDetails.Builder format(JavaDownloadReportFormat format)
The format of the report that is generated.
format
- the value to setpublic CreateJavaDownloadReportDetails build()
public CreateJavaDownloadReportDetails.Builder copy(CreateJavaDownloadReportDetails model)
Copyright © 2016–2024. All rights reserved.